• CONTACT US

We Would Love To Hear From You

2 Dundee Park, Suite 303-B
Andover, Massachusetts 01810
United States

Phone: +1 978 245 2424
Email: info@launchfp.com

This contact form is deactivated because you refused to accept Google reCaptcha service which is necessary to validate any messages sent by the form.